UIPI represents the opinions and interests of many millions of european home owners. A basic goal of UIPI is to support the expansion of real estate property rights to more and more people and families all over the world.
In today's financial and social reality, the house of a person or his family, represents its most valuable asset, worldwide. For this reason it is very important in each country if the state supports the home aquisition by its citizens and respects and protects their properties.
For this reason the UIPI is focusing on the following special sectors, interesting the home owners:
1. Taxation of house aquisition, possesion and sale (capital gains).
2. Taxation of house inheritance & parental donation.
3. Municipality and local authorities rates.
4. Energy sources and prices for houseowners.
5. Energy performance of houses, need for state and EU subsidies.
6. House maintenance and renovation, need for tax reliefs etc.
7. Condominium and apartment problems.
8. Terms of bank loans to private house owners.
9. Targeted services to private house owners
10.Second (vacation) home acquisition, ownership, taxation etc.
